The P1P Force Sensor 2 is a high-precision sensor engineered to detect applied force in 3D printers, robotics, and industrial automation systems. It provides real-time feedback for optimizing motion control, print quality, and actuator performance. Designed for compact setups, this sensor is ideal for applications where precision, reliability, and responsiveness are critical.
The P1P Force Sensor 2 is a force-sensing device that converts mechanical pressure into accurate electrical signals using piezoresistive or strain gauge technology. It is widely used in 3D printers, robotic arms, and small automated machines to monitor and control applied force in real-time.

3D Printers: Monitor nozzle contact, filament feed force, and bed leveling accuracy.
Robotics: Tactile feedback for grippers, actuators, and end-effectors.
Automation Systems: Force monitoring in packaging, pressing, and assembly machines.
IoT Devices: Real-time monitoring of force for smart systems and connected devices.
Educational & Prototyping Projects: Small, high-precision sensor for robotics and engineering experiments.
